A lot of the Collector’s Editions that come out are crappy, and you end up paying a decent amount of extra money, and you don’t get anything cool. Well that’s not the story with the Batman Arkham Asylum Collector’s Edition. For $100.00 you get the game, and everything below.

Read on for the details on the Collector’s Edition, and some info on Harley Quinn. The collector’s edition of Batman: Arkham Asylum, published by Eidos, features a full array of iconic collector’s items, including:

• 14″ Batarang with stand
o Matches the Batarang’s in-game design
• Arkham Doctor’s Journal
o 48 pages of notes on Arkham’s inmates
• 2 Sleeve Digi-pack, including:
o Game disc
o Behind-the-scenes DVD
• Code for downloadable Challenge Map
o Exclusive “Crime Alley” map, available immediately
• Full-color Manual

An Arkham Asylum psychiatrist assigned to treat The Joker, Dr. Harleen Quinzel instead became obsessively fixated on her patient, believing herself to be in love with him. She helped him escape confinement and took on her own criminal identity as Harley Quinn.

Quinn is a violent and unpredictable felon whose only motivation, beyond general mayhem, is achieving The Joker’s approval. Because of his cruel and mercurial nature, this in some ways makes her just another of his victims—albeit a very dangerous one.

Batman Arkham Asylum comes out June 19th on PC, Playstation 3, and Xbox 360.

While you wait for Alien: Romulus, the folks over at Devilworks have cooked up their own slice of “mockbuster” fun with Alien Hunt, and we’re debuting the trailer here on BD this morning.

This brand-new sci-fi horror from director Aaron Mirtes (The Bigfoot Trap, Painted in Blood) is set for its US premiere on May 14, and you can find it on digital thanks to Devilworks.

You can exclusively watch the official trailer for Alien Hunt below, which looks to combine elements of Alien and Predator. This particular “mockbuster” has very little interest in hiding its inspirations, with the alien designs plucked straight out of H.R. Giger’s beautiful brain. Hey, if you’re going to pull from other movies, might as well take from the all-time greats!

In Alien Hunt, “On a hunting trip in the wilderness, a group of siblings discovers an abandoned military outpost on their land, but is it what it seems?

“Their trip takes a sinister turn when they find themselves facing off against a relentless army of extra-terrestrial beings. Suddenly, the hunters become the hunted.

“The formidable squad of alien soldiers will stop at nothing to wipe out the enemy and in an all-out, brutal battle for survival, it’s kill or be killed in Alien Hunt.”

Barron Boedecker (Escape Pod, The Bigfoot Trap), Brent Bentley (The Perfect In-Laws, Haunt Season), Deiondre Teagle (The Visitor, Painted in Blood, Death Ranch), Chelsey Fuller (The Bigfoot Trap, The Silent Natural), Jesse Santoyo (A Nashville Country Christmas, Potter’s Ground), and Adam Pietripaoli (The Bigfoot Trap, The OctoGames) star.
